Impact of renewable energy on our oceans must be investigated, say scientists

Thursday, September 17, 2009 - 09:35 in Physics & Chemistry

Scientists from the Universities of Exeter and Plymouth are today calling for urgent research to understand the impact of renewable energy developments on marine life. The study, now published in the Journal of Applied Ecology, highlights potential environmental benefits and threats resulting from marine renewable energy, such as off-shore wind farms and wave and tidal energy conversion devices.
